The urgent need for sensitive, rapid, and reliable diagnostic methodologies to control prevent life-threatening pandemic infectious disease, such as COVID-19, remains a critical priority. Timely on-site detection of viral pathogens is essential effective disease management mitigation societal disruptions. Recent advancements in optical methods have positioned them at the forefront healthcare diagnostics, offering high sensitivity specificity viable alternatives conventional techniques Polymerase Chain Reaction (PCR), which often suffer from time delays limited accessibility resource-constrained environments. This review elucidates potential various techniques, highlighting their advantages over traditional methods. It encompasses range modalities, including fluorescence-based approaches, Raman spectroscopy (RS), Plasmonic (e.g., surface plasmon resonance (SPR), localized SPR, (LSPR), surface-enhanced (SERS), fluorescence (SEF)), super resolution microscopies (SRMs), attenuated total reflectance-Fourier transform infrared (ATR-FTIR), integrated platforms waveguides molecularly imprinted polymer (MIP)-based biosensors. Additionally, evolution novel biosensors, particularly 5th 6th generation challenges related these technologies were discussed. studies reviewed aims advance development portable, specific, cost-effective point-of-care (POC) devices rapid pathogens.
